On the 24th of February at 6:30pm, Pier 2/3 of the Walsh Bay Arts Precinct will transform into a stylish fundraiser celebrating pride and friendship.
Alongside joyous conversation and a chance to dress up, expect a flavourful feast designed by Masterchef Courtney Roulston, in partnership with Coles Group.
Of course, attending this culinary toast to diversity is not just a matter of taste. It’s also your chance to support Mardi Gras as we approach its 50th anniversary in 2028. There’s even a live auction.
